Marvel Associates
Nil, Vii/336, Kizhakumpuram Road, 7, Mankody, Manakody - Thrissur 680017
TAGS: Contact Marvel Associates Thrissur, Contact address Marvel Associates, Contact address Marvel Associates Thrissur, Contact phone no Marvel Associates, Marvel Associates telphone no, Marvel Associates contact no, Marvel Associates office address in Kerala, Marvel Associates office address, Marvel Associates office number, Marvel Associates office, Marvel Associates ph no, Marvel Associates address.